Transponder keys with high security
A high-security transponder key contains a microchip that is embedded in the head of plastic of your car key. The microchip has a unique code which communicates with the immobilizer system of the vehicle, allowing the vehicle to start only when the key matches. This is a fantastic addition to your vehicle's security system, making it difficult for thieves to hack into your vehicle.
The chip in your VW key uses an electronic communication protocol that transmits signals to the receiver located inside the immobilizer unit. The receiver validates the serial number that is transmitted by comparing it to one that is stored in the immobilizer's memory. After it is verified the immobilizer will turn off, allowing you to start your engine. This is the most sophisticated kind of car key that is available and provides a high security against theft.
